The Father (often misnamed ‘The Dad') is currently, most certainly, streaming on Netflix and drawing new admirers daily. But it is far from a one-platform wonder. Viewers can also rent or purchase it on Amazon Video and iTunes, with small differences depending on the location. At its heart, the 2020 Sundance Film Festival released The Father is a masterfully crafted psychological drama that traces the bewildering journey of Anthony, an elderly man living with dementia, played by the outstanding Anthony Hopkins. Olivia Colman, also set to moonlight as the certain "spirited" Mrs. Bennet, has given a nuanced portrayal of his daughter Anne, adding warmth and texture to the emotional tapestry. The narrative blurs lines between past and present, memory and reality, sweeping viewers into Anthony’s experience with empathy and elegance.
